About 70 Somerset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

70 Somerset Avenue is a three-bedroom detached house in Westcliff On Sea (SS0 0DL). It has a recorded floor area of 209 m² (around 2250 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(February 2023) shows a D (score 62),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in September 2016 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 76). The property has solar panels on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. It has already been extended once and our model flags further extension potential, a sign of buyer flexibility.

At 209 m² the property is well over the postcode median (74 m² across 14 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Most recent transfer: July 2024 at £460,000.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. Across 2001–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£541,000 is 17.6%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£204/sq ft) was about 39.4% below the postcode norm.
